Output 8ed99a41b51e3595283f60810657e0a160e0f982a0d4e21297bd667157aea3fe:1

value
3588288
script pubkey
OP_0 OP_PUSHBYTES_20 c0eaf5650e2e242267e8dbbea7bfbfda7ae68fa6
address
bc1qcr402egw9cjzyelgmwl200almfawdrax3vk087
transaction
8ed99a41b51e3595283f60810657e0a160e0f982a0d4e21297bd667157aea3fe